WebThe Folly Tower, built on Folly hill, by Gerald Tyrwhitt Wilson, 14th Baron Berners (1883-1959) in the 1930s. It is said to be the last Folly to be built in England. Lord Berners wanted the tower built in Gothic style, which the architect, his friend Lord Gerald Wellesley hated. On a prominent hill above the town of Faringdon in Oxfordshire (formerly Berkshire) the ornate top of a tower peeps out above the trees. Faringdon Tower, often known as Lord Berner’s Folly, was built in 1935, but its site had been known as …
